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: STM32F105VC проблема с SPI2
Форум разработчиков электроники ELECTRONIX.ru > Микроконтроллеры (MCs) > ARM
Alex_1811
Помогите запустить SPI2 в STM32F105VC.
SPI настроен так:
CR1 = 0x026F
CR2 = 0x0000
кидаю байт в регистр DR а на портах ноль.

Фото настройки SPI в отладчике прилагаю.
AHTOXA
Тактирование включено? Ножки настроены?
Alex_1811
Цитата(AHTOXA @ Jun 7 2011, 12:08) *
Тактирование включено? Ножки настроены?

Клок включен.
Порты настроены (фото ниже).
AHTOXA
Вы перепутали B14 и B15. B14 - MISO, должен настраиваться на вход. А B15 - MOSI, это как раз выход.
Alex_1811
Цитата(AHTOXA @ Jun 7 2011, 12:19) *
Вы перепутали B14 и B15. B14 - MISO, должен настраиваться на вход. А B15 - MOSI, это как раз выход.

Исправлю.
Но на ноге клок тоже сплошной ноль.
Проект ниже.
Alex_1811
В дашите нашел такое
SPI2/I2S2 and I2C2 are not available when the Ethernet is being used.
Вопрос: где включается этот грёбаный Ethernet?
AHTOXA
У STM32F105 нет "грёбаного Ethernet-а" sm.gif
Alex_1811
Запустил наконец то SPI. Неверно были сконфигурированы биты SSM и SSI мать их.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Invision Power Board © 2001-2025 Invision Power Services, Inc.